At Frasia Wright Associates, we are currently handling a variety of exciting opportunities within smaller firms. If you are considering a new challenge at any level, please contact us for a confidential discussion or visit our website. A small selection of available roles is highlighted below:

Private Client – Stirling (Assignment 17328)

  • Qualified Solicitor to handle wills, powers of attorney, trusts, executries, estate administration, tax compliance, and client relationships.
  • Minimum 1 year PQE in Scottish private client work; experience mentoring junior staff desirable.
  • Permanent role with full-time or part-time options, potential hybrid working, competitive salary, and supportive team environment.
  • Litigation – Glasgow/Ayr (Assignment 17746)

  • Solicitor to manage a varied litigation caseload including civil, commercial, property, family, and employment disputes, with court and tribunal advocacy.
  • 2–6 years’ PQE with solid litigation experience and confidence handling hearings, mediations, and client matters independently.
  • Supportive, collaborative firm offering autonomy, client contact, mentoring responsibilities, and business development opportunities.
  • Employment and Discrimination – Glasgow/Hybrid (Assignment 17921)

  • Solicitor to work on employment and discrimination matters across courts and tribunals within a busy specialist team.
  • Minimum 1 year PQE, with strong communication skills and ability to manage a demanding caseload.
  • Permanent role offering hybrid working, competitive salary, and excellent long-term career progression.
  • Private Client – Glasgow (Assignment 17889)

  • Private Client Solicitor advising on wills, powers of attorney, trusts, executries, estate and succession planning, tax, and guardianships.
  • NQ–4 years’ PQE with strong technical knowledge, excellent client care, and ability to manage a varied caseload independently.
  • Competitive salary, flexible and part-time working options, and career development within a modern, tech-driven firm.
  • Residential Property – Glasgow (Assignment 17627)

  • Residential Conveyancing Solicitor managing high-volume sales, purchases, new builds, remortgages, and title transfers from start to finish.
  • Minimum 2 years’ PQE with proven ability to work independently in a fast-paced environment and support junior staff.
  • Full-time, permanent, office-based role offering a competitive salary within an established firm.
  • Court/Family Law – Whitburn/Livingston/Bathgate/Hybrid (Assignment 18071)

  • Solicitor to undertake private family law work including divorce, separation, children’s hearings, contact, safeguarding, and guardianships.
  • Open to all levels from NQ to Partner, with relevant family law experience and interest in private family matters.
  • Friendly, supportive firm offering strong progression prospects and hybrid working (2–3 days office-based).
  • Residential Conveyancing – Glasgow (Assignment 16618)

  • Solicitor to manage a varied caseload of residential property transactions within an expanding Property team.
  • Minimum 2 years’ PQE preferred (NQs considered), with strong technical knowledge and client-facing experience.
  • Full-time role offering genuine career progression within a progressive and friendly firm.

    How to prepare for a job interview at Frasia Wright Associates

    ✨Research the Firms

    Before your interview, take some time to research the small firms you're applying to. Understand their values, culture, and recent achievements. This will not only help you tailor your answers but also show your genuine interest in the role.

    ✨Prepare for Specific Questions

    Given the variety of roles available, be ready to answer questions specific to your area of expertise. For instance, if you're interviewing for a Private Client role, brush up on your knowledge of wills, trusts, and estate planning to demonstrate your competence.

    ✨Showcase Your Flexibility

    Since these firms offer flexible working arrangements, be prepared to discuss how you can adapt to different working styles. Share examples from your past experiences where you've successfully navigated changes or challenges in your work environment.

    ✨Ask Insightful Questions

    At the end of the interview, have a few thoughtful questions ready to ask the interviewer. This could be about the firm's future plans, team dynamics, or opportunities for professional development. It shows that you're engaged and thinking long-term.
